Just out is the very first Worldwide Walking brochure from Headwater, the soft adventure specialist tour operator. For the first time Headwater has included the Caribbean and Latin America in their most exotic selection of holidays to date.

NEW this winter for Headwater are the Caribbean islands of Dominica, St Lucia, Guadeloupe and Martinique, with guided walking holidays emphasising the wonderful fauna, flora, history and Creole cuisine of these exciting destinations. Headwater has unearthed some charming hotels on these islands to make that stay even more special, where one may savour the local hospitality. For example on Dominica, clients will enjoy the Beau Rive, perched high above the crashing Atlantic breakers on the east coast of the island, with mahogany beds, broad terraces and perfect views. In Fort Young, accommodation is in an oceanfront hotel complete with original brass cannons and stonework. In St Lucia, four nights are spent in the Auberge Seraphine, a bright, colonial lodge with egrets nesting in the surrounding trees, and four nights in La Haut Plantation, a traditional wooden building with two panoramic swimming-pools overlooking the two island peaks.

In Latin America, Headwater has selected Costa Rica as one of the last Gardens of Eden to stage their Wildlife Walk. The tour explores Costa Rica�s most dramatic contrasts. The tour takes a fascinating route from rain forest, past volcanoes to the crashing surf of the Pacific coast. The wildlife walk often encounters amazing agoutis and iguanas, quetzals and tree frogs. In Europe Headwater has introduced a NEW guided walking holiday in southern Spain, the Best of Andalucia which explores the country�s most romantic region. This tour incorporates gems such as Seville, C�rdoba and Granada, with gentle walking over delightful countryside.

Also, a NEW independent walking holiday called the Hidden Valleys of C�rdoba, which not only features fantastic walking country but also represents great value for money. Clients stay in Zuheros, a classic whitewashed Spanish village high in the Sierra Subbetica. The spectacular coastal and gorge walks have not been travelled before, but with Headwater�s guidance, the full splendour of the experience will be emphasised.

The NEW Secret Villages of Mallorca Walk explores the island�s untouched Western Coastline taking guests from hotel to charming hotel - a restored monastery, a converted convent, a former Bishop�s residence�and has a great mix of forest paths and coastal trails to explore.

Other highlights of the NEW WORLDWIDE WALKING brochure include long-term favourite holidays to Jordan, Morocco, Gozo, Cyprus, Crete, Madeira, The Canary Islands including La Gomera, and southern Spain.

The lead in price for the brochure is �579 per person for the Hidden Valleys of C�rdoba holiday. This price includes seven nights� accommodation on a half board basis plus return flights and transfers in Spain.
